How To Choose The Best Brace For Winged Scapula
Selecting a brace for a winged scapula requires understanding that the scapula wings because the serratus anterior, rhomboids, or trapezius are too weak or too inhibited to hold it down. A brace must therefore apply a downward and medial compression force against the thoracic wall, not just a generic compressive squeeze around the rotator cuff.
Strap Configuration and Force Vector
The single most important feature is whether the brace uses a cross-back strap that anchors under the opposite armpit or a diagonal strap system that pulls the affected shoulder backward and downward. Straight vertical straps do not correct winging — only a vector that crosses the midline of the back will drive the medial scapular border flat against the rib cage.
Material Density and Anchor Points
Neoprene between 2mm and 4mm provides the structural rigidity needed to resist upward scapular rotation, while 3D-knitted sleeves with embedded elastane offer a more breathable but less forceful alternative. The bicep anchor must sit at least 3 to 4 inches below the shoulder to create a lever arm long enough to control the scapula without cutting off circulation or rolling up during use.
Size Precision for Scapula Control
A loose brace that slides down the arm will never apply consistent tension to the scapula. Measure your chest circumference at the nipple line and your bicep circumference at its widest point. If your measurements fall between sizes, size up for chest and size down for bicep — the bicep anchor is the critical grip point for scapular stabilization.
